This is a frontal, eye-level medium shot of a multi-story building in Da Lat, Vietnam. The building's facade is constructed of concrete and shows signs of wear. The building has at least three visible stories, with balconies on the upper two. The first balcony, from the top, has a corrugated metal awning extending over it and windows with white curtains. The second balcony is adorned with a variety of potted plants, primarily succulents, displayed on a metal railing. A blue-framed window and a green-framed door with a patterned curtain are visible on this level. The ground floor features a closed, metal accordion gate with a diamond pattern. Electrical wires crisscross the building's facade, indicating active utility connections. Two street number signs are visible: "61 NGUYEN VAN TROI" on the lower level, and "59B" and another "61" on the wall to the right of the gate. There are no people visible in the image. The scene appears to be a residential or commercial building in an urban environment.
